غطسة عميقة في ذاكرة التخزين المؤقت Caffeine: كشف Window TinyLFU والتنفيذات الفعالة
2025-02-02
تتناول هذه المقالة بالتفصيل الآليات الداخلية لـ Caffeine، وهي مكتبة ذاكرة التخزين المؤقت عالية الأداء، مع التركيز على سياسة الإزالة الفريدة Window TinyLFU. تشرح المقالة كيف تجمع Window TinyLFU بين معلومات التردد و حداثة الوصول، باستخدام بنية بيانات CountMinSketch لتقدير التردد بكفاءة. بالإضافة إلى ذلك، تحلل المقالة آليات انتهاء الصلاحية في Caffeine القائمة على قوائم الانتظار المُرتبة وعجلة المؤقت الهرمي، وكيف تعمل سياسة ذاكرة التخزين المؤقت التكيفية على ضبط تكوين ذاكرة التخزين المؤقت ديناميكيًا باستخدام خوارزمية الصعود بالتلال لتحقيق إدارة ذاكرة تخزين مؤقت عالية الأداء.
التطوير
ذاكرة التخزين المؤقت